Gabriel Isasi V has a passion for justice that is deeply rooted in his love of community and a strong heritage of Cuban American work ethic.

Gabriel Isasi V, Esq., a Palm Beach County native, has been a pivotal member of Lytal Reiter Smith Ivey & Fronrath since January 2021, where he swiftly secured tens of millions of dollars in settlements and verdicts for his clients. Specializing in personal injury and wrongful death claims, Gabriel’s expertise spans automobile, motorcycle, bicycle and trucking accidents, premise liability, products liability, and medical malpractice.

Gabriel Isasi V has garnered notable successes during his tenure, including securing an $8,250,000 medical malpractice settlement, a $2,719,611 arbitration award for a victim of an accident involving livestock, a $1,700,000 settlement for an auto accident, and a $1,000,000 settlement for an accident involving an illegally parked tractor-trailer. These results underscore his exceptional legal acumen and unwavering dedication to achieving favorable outcomes for his clients.

A proud graduate of Cardinal Newman High School and the Florida State University College of Business and Real Estate, Gabriel’s leadership shone through as a member of The Kappa Alpha Order fraternity and president of his law school’s Student Bar Association. His prowess as an advocate was recognized nationally during his tenure on the mock trial team.

Gabriel Isasi V’s deep-rooted passion for community involvement stems from his Cuban American family’s legacy, spanning over 65 years in the Palm Beaches. Their extensive history of business and community engagement serves as the cornerstone of Gabriel’s commitment to serving others. From coaching youth football at Lake Lytal Park for the Palm Beach County Youth Football League, Inc., to actively participating in local organizations such as the Chamber of Commerce of the Palm Beaches and the Young Professionals of the Palm Beaches, Gabriel’s dedication to his community is unwavering. This profound connection to his heritage fuels his desire to make a positive impact and uphold the rights of every citizen, a value he holds dear as an integral part of his practice at Lytal Reiter Smith Ivey & Fronrath.

Outside of work, Gabriel enjoys pursuits such as deep-sea fishing, hunting, and cheering for his beloved Florida State Seminoles. He is actively engaged in conservation efforts and mentors aspiring law students through the Florida State University ProfessiNOLE mentorship program, reflecting his dedication to both his alma mater and the next generation of legal professionals.
